Marine Weather Statement
Issued 9:20 AM NDT 17 April 2026 A trough of low pressure over the East Labrador Sea will track eastof the Labrador Sea today. Gale force westerlies to northwesterlies
ahead of the trough will shift to strong to gale force
northwesterlies in its wake.
Marine interests are advised that gale warnings are in effect for
North Labrador Coast - north of Saglek and the Labrador Sea.
Marine interests are also advised that freezing spray warnings are in
effect for the Labrador Sea.
